cygport is a wondrous tool. My issues were solved by making a simple tar.xz of my
local source tree, renaming it to have the version number expected by the cygport
script, placing that file and the cygport script in a test directory, then running
'cygport cygfuse.cygport prep'. All the necessary subdirectories are then built
and the build, install, package steps run correctly. Next is upload and announce.
I was making things more complicated than they needed to be.
